How do the trash cans accommodate the disposal of wet or damp paper cartons?
Wet or damp paper cartons pose a unique challenge in waste disposal due to their tendency to break down and stick to surfaces. Modern trash cans are designed to accommodate such materials effectively. Many bins feature waterproof liners or moisture-resistant coatings to prevent soggy cartons from adhering to the interior. For recycling purposes, specialized compartments in dual-stream bins keep wet cartons separate from dry recyclables, minimizing contamination. Some advanced models even include drainage systems to manage excess liquid. To optimize disposal, users should shake off excess moisture before tossing cartons and consider using compost bins for heavily soiled ones. Municipal guidelines often recommend placing lightly damp cartons in regular recycling, while thoroughly soaked ones may need general waste bins. Proper handling ensures both hygiene and environmental responsibility.
